So the newer version will work now and for the future? It has to run a lot of stuff.
wifi 6 is coming so one of those would be good for future. You would have to weigh the cost though and wifi 6 does not work unless the device is wifi 6 capable. Some computers, phones and etc. are coming out with wifi 6 but not that many yet.

I did see a tipilink wifi 6 router for $249 that is a similar model to the newer one that is $139
